The Ministry of Agriculture and Food has published for public discussion a draft law that creates a new regulatory framework for the agricultural and food supply chain. The law aims to ensure transparency, traceability, and fairness in the relations between the participants.
It is envisaged to create a special legal regulation of contracts for the purchase of agricultural products and to define the status of the first buyers. A mandatory written form of these contracts and a minimum mandatory content are introduced.
With regard to transactions with certain categories of agricultural products and foods, maximum trade markups are introduced for processors, wholesalers and retailers with a turnover of over 20 million BGN. Specific requirements for assortment are also introduced, ensuring the offering of foods from Bulgarian producers.
The creation of an electronic system for tracing the supply chain to the Ministry of Economy and an Observatory to the Council of Ministers is envisaged.
The main goal of the bill is to comprehensively improve the functioning of the supply chain, reduce the imbalance between the participants, and ensure transparency, traceability, and fairness in negotiation and distribution of added value.
